Output 83a93409325bc74a3c914c299de3663e164dfcb617dfdc0ce51147aed6897e6d:4

value
293559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3396cc14f3f94c52b01b84dffcdc0aa839d756f4 OP_EQUAL
address
36Po2u9SjHxcxaC6W7UpDWvoYDrhTwpqWf
transaction
83a93409325bc74a3c914c299de3663e164dfcb617dfdc0ce51147aed6897e6d
spent
true